if a sphere has a diameter of 10 inches, its radius is inches. the volume of a sphere helps determine the amount of inside it. the volume of a sphere is calculated using the radius raised to the power. in real - world applications, understanding the volume of spheres can help in designing and other objects.

Explanation:

Step1: Find the radius of the sphere

The radius \(r\) of a sphere is half of its diameter \(d\). Given \(d = 10\) inches, so \(r=\frac{d}{2}\).
Substituting \(d = 10\) into the formula: \(r=\frac{10}{2}=5\) inches.

Step2: Recall the concept of volume

The volume of a three - dimensional object measures the amount of space it occupies. For a sphere, the volume formula is \(V=\frac{4}{3}\pi r^{3}\).

Step3: Analyze the power of the radius in the volume formula

In the formula \(V = \frac{4}{3}\pi r^{3}\), the radius \(r\) is raised to the third power.
